First-Time Patient Tips
Bring complete documentation of your pain conditions, current medications, recent imaging studies, and any previous weight loss attempts. Be prepared to discuss how your pain affects your daily activities, eating patterns, and ability to exercise. Come with realistic expectations about timelines, as weight loss may be slower when working around pain conditions but will be more sustainable.
Success requires patience and commitment to a modified approach that may be different from conventional weight loss programs. Be open to trying anti-inflammatory nutrition strategies and adapted exercise programs that might feel unfamiliar at first. Communication with our team about pain levels and treatment responses is crucial for adjusting your program appropriately. Remember that small, consistent improvements in both pain and weight can lead to significant long-term benefits.
